Teaching Your Puppy Essentials at Home

Bringing a new furry friend into your dwelling is an exciting time! But, it's essential to initiate training early on.

Properly trained puppy is a joy to have around, making strolls pleasant and your schedule easier.

Here are some essential training tips to get you started:

* **Potty Training:** Establish a routine for taking your puppy outside frequently, especially after eating, naps, and playtime. Reward eliminating outdoors with praise and treats.

* **Crate Training:** A crate can be a safe and secure space for your puppy. Introduce the crate step-by-step, making it a positive experience. Never use the crate as punishment.

* **Basic Commands:** Teach your puppy basic commands like sit, stay, come, and down. Use positive reinforcement to motivate them and keep training sessions short and enjoyable.

Consistency is key when it comes to puppy training. Be patient, praise good behavior, and don't be afraid to seek professional help if you need it.
